Book launch: ‘We are Proud of you’ – Och’Idoma tells Apeh Peterhot

The paramount ruler of Idoma ethnic nationality, Och’Idoma, Agaba’idu, Dr Obagaji John Odogbo, has declared that the entire Idoma nation is proud of her son, King Apeh Peterhot.

The Och’Idoma stated this Thursday afternoon at Nigerian Merit House, Maitama, Abuja, during the public presentation and launching of the book, ‘The 4 Biographies That Can Inspire Your Greatness,’ authored by Blogger, King Apeh Peterhot.

The book, amongst others, features Presidents Lincoln’s, Mandela’s and Governor Samuel Ortom’s poor early lives and how they maneuvered their ways out of the laggard misfortunes predestination foisted on them to become great personalities, and the lessons modern generations ought to emulate as they struggle for survival and fulfillment in their lives.

Speaking through Mr Gabriel Ode, representative of His Royal Majesty, the Och’Idoma at the event, the paramount ruler extolled the author, King Apeh Peterhot, for the noble cause, stressing that the Idoma nation is proud to have such a scholarly towering son whose book is set to inspire the world.
Also speaking at the event, the National Commandant, Peace Corps of Nigeria, Prof Dickson Akoh while extolling King Apeh Peterhot for the great achievement, calls on bloggers and other social media influencers from Benue State to emulate the life of King Peterhot, who instead of being used as an attack dog by politicians decided to write his name on an indelible sandstone.

Professor Akoh said Peterhot is clearly ahead of his contemporaries on the social media because about 99% of them accepted to be used as attack dogs by greedy politicians.

On his part, the former Chairman of Ogbadibo Local Government Council, Hon Prince Samuel Onuh said, “Peterhot is my younger brother from Owukpa in Ogbadibo Local Government of Benue State who has chosen a career path that’s not treated by many of his contemporaries.”

“I’m always elated when I see things like this and I encourage our youths, especially of the social media generation to not only read this book but also learn from Mr Peterhot who is using his God given talent to serve his peers and build a name and economic fortune from it.” -Onuh stated
Other dignitaries at the Benue State Governor, His Excellency, Dr Samuel Ortom, ably represented by the Director, Benue State Liaison Office, Abuja, Dr Hemba Godwin, Realtor, Dr Peter Adejoh, former Chairman of Otukpo Local Government Council, Rt Hon George Alli, former Chairman of Ogbadibo Local Government Council, Dr Adoyi Omale, Principal Special Assistant to Benue State Governor on Project Evaluation and Implementation, Barr Franc Utoo, Special Assistants to Benue State Governor on Media, Hon Cletus Emoche Agada and Prince Yemi Itodo, amongst others.
